Frequently Asked Questions about the 97220 ZIP Code

How much are Studio apartments in 97220?

There are currently 70 Studio Apartments in 97220 with rent ranges from $630 to $1,222 with an average price of $808.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 97220 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 97220 ranges from $978 to $1,950 with an average monthly rent of $1,169.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 97220 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 97220 range from $1,127 to $1,850.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,499.

How expensive are 97220 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 40 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 97220 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,297 to $2,295 - averaging $1,893 for the location.
